Output baa58ad91577ded9213668906b0afa2730cb2336b44ad6c9826a007125e23964:0

value
430136690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ff5af987b95739b7843715b67d1a3e57b52df52c OP_EQUAL
address
3QyDDVgh7EDxq6eDBv86TdrweEYexrTztt
transaction
baa58ad91577ded9213668906b0afa2730cb2336b44ad6c9826a007125e23964
confirmations
304209
spent
true